Sicamous KOA
Overview
The Sicamous KOA offers a peaceful, forested retreat nestled in the Eagle Valley of British Columbia. This award-winning park is known for its natural mountain setting and welcoming atmosphere, providing a balanced blend of rustic charm and modern convenience. Whether you are passing through on the Trans-Canada Highway or staying for a week, the towering cedar and fir trees offer a secluded feel that defines the Shuswap region.
Location & Surroundings
Located in Malakwa, just a short drive east of Sicamous, the park sits between the majestic Monashee Mountains and the serene Shuswap Lake system. The surrounding area is a lush landscape characterized by the nearby Eagle River, where travelers can enjoy the sights and sounds of the Canadian wilderness. The location serves as an ideal base for exploring the vast networks of waterways and forested trails that make British Columbia a premier destination for outdoor enthusiasts.
Amenities & Park Features
The facility is well-equipped to handle various camping styles, featuring spacious pull-thru RV sites with full hookups and 50-amp service. Guests can enjoy a variety of on-site activities, including a heated outdoor pool, a mini-golf course, and a dedicated dog park for those traveling with pets. Practical needs are met with a well-stocked general store, clean laundry facilities, and reliable high-speed WiFi, ensuring a comfortable stay for digital nomads and families alike.
Nearby Attractions & Things to Do
Visitors are perfectly positioned to experience the Houseboat Capital of Canada at nearby Shuswap Lake, which is famous for swimming and boating. History buffs will appreciate a visit to The Last Spike at Craigellachie, marking the completion of the Canadian Pacific Railway. For local flavor, many travelers stop by the D Dutchmen Dairy for artisan ice cream or spend the afternoon kayaking the Eagle River, which offers scenic views and tranquil water conditions.
